Grant Overview

Delaware is facing a pressing water quality crisis, particularly in disadvantaged neighborhoods where residents often lack access to clean drinking water. The Delaware Department of Natural Resources and Environmental Control has noted that contamination from industrial runoff and aging infrastructure poses significant risks to public health. In these vulnerable communities, poor water quality can exacerbate health issues and further entrench existing socioeconomic disparities.

Community members in areas such as Wilmington and Dover often lack the resources necessary to advocate for their water quality. Many residents may not have the knowledge or means to engage with local government agencies or environmental organizations, resulting in a disconnect between the needs of the community and available resources for change. This lack of advocacy can lead to prolonged exposure to unsafe drinking water and a sense of helplessness among residents.

The fellowship program aimed at starting a grassroots campaign for water quality testing and advocacy in Delaware's disadvantaged neighborhoods seeks to empower residents to take control of their water quality concerns. By providing the necessary resources and education, this initiative enables community members to engage with regulatory bodies, gather data on water sources, and advocate for improvements that ensure safe drinking supplies. The funding facilitates workshops and training sessions that teach residents how to conduct water tests and interpret results effectively, thus giving them the tools to address their immediate needs.

Additionally, building partnerships with environmental groups is critical for the success of this campaign. Collaborations can provide technical expertise and broader advocacy resources that assist residents in pushing for systemic changes in water management policies. By leveraging both local knowledge and professional resources, the program can create a cohesiveness that amplifies the community's voice in discussions regarding water quality.

In summary, Delaware's unique water quality challenges necessitate a focused and empowering approach. By aligning funding with grassroots advocacy and education, the initiative aims to improve access to safe drinking water for vulnerable communities, ultimately enhancing public health outcomes and community resilience.
